科学领域:

  • 政治科学 政治科学是指政治学.
  • 定量分析 定量分析
  • 国际关系 国际关系

背景情况:

  • 国际关系 (IR) 本质上是不确定的和不稳定的,导致了重大的经济和社会后果.
  • 准确预测双边关系对于明智的决策和保持发展至关重要.
  • 现有的模型往往缺乏解决IR复杂性所需的综合方法.

研究的目的:

  • 为国际关系提出一种新的定量评估模型 (IRQEM).
  • 提高双边关系的预测准确度,特别是在紧急情况下.
  • 确定影响国际关系的关键因素.

主要方法:

  • 解释性结构建模 (ISM),贝叶斯网络 (BN) 模型,贝叶斯搜索 (BS) 和预期最大化 (EM) 算法的集成.
  • 使用具有指定的状态值的BN节点,由ISM分层结构化.
  • 使用GeNIe 4.0与192个案例的数据构建了BN模型.

主要成果:

  • IRQEM有效地评估了紧急情况对国际关系的影响.
  • 影响IR的关键因素可以使用拟议的模型来确定.
  • 通过更新指标集,可以预测紧急情况下的双边关系.

结论:

  • 开发的IRQEM为定量IR研究提供了一种新方法.
  • 该模型通过优化预测信息来提高预测威胁的能力.
  • 结果为复杂的国际形势中的国家安全决策提供了宝贵的支持.
